Alert, watchful and defensive; can be generous and is patient; very responsible and has good organisational skills; spiritual, homeloving and non-materialistic.
- Year : 1922, 1934, 1946, 1958, 1970, 1982, 1994, 2006, 2018, 2030, 2042, 2054
- Most Compatible : Rabbit, Pig, Tiger, Horse
- Least Compatible : Dragon, Goat

In the West, the Dog is man's best friend, but in the Chinese zodiac, it is a little more unpredictable than that. People born in the year of the Dog are loyal, faithful and honest and always stick to their firm codes of ethics, though they have trouble trusting others. They make wonderful, discreet and loyal friends and are excellent listeners. They also know how to keep a secret.
Dog people can make good leaders. However, some people might not like this style as they tend to say things in order to make things go more smoothly. They need to warm up to others over time and gradually learn to trust them. Without that trust as a foundation, Dog people can be judgmental and coarse.
Having sharp eyes, they will see through people's motives. They are quite private about their personal lives and someone prying into their affairs makes them secretive and withdrawn. Once you gain their confidence, they open up freely.
Dog people are intelligent and well-balanced. They work long and hard, but they know how to relax and enjoy their homes. They have playful moods and a great sense of humour. They are extremely protective of themselves and their loved ones. With a passion for fair play and justice, they never fail to rescue you time after time.
